Types Of Serum
1.The Oil Serum
The oil serum is the simplest to make of all the face serums. It often starts with a base of just premium, fast-Absorbing carrier oils, also referred to as “dry” oils. In addition to having moisturising and barrier- repairing Characteristics, the premium oils used in the serum also include polyphenols, essential fatty acids, and other Substances that may be broken down by the skin.
2.The Gel Serum
The gel serum Gel serums provide the skin a “tightening” sensation, giving your consumer the impression that their skin is Momentarily lifted or tightened in particular regions of the face. The gel serum provides you the chance to Include some fantastic water-based (hydrophilic) plant extracts because this formulation is water-based, plant extract because this formulation is water based
3. The Water Based Serum
Water-based serums are comparable to gel serums, although they may contain none or very little gums and thickeners to administer high-performance hydrophilic plant extracts that are trapped against the skin beneath A cream or lotion would utilise a water based face serum. Layering an anti-ageing face mist under an Emulsion
4 .The Emulsion Serum
An emulsion–based face serum is a moisturizer that strength the skin barrier function while also delivering high performance component to the skin Emulsifier is used to bind water and oil together and retain them in stable state. The Best chance of delivering high performance active dipely into the tissue of the skin through an emulsion Given the skin barrier function it is highly difficult for any cosmetic component to penetrate dermis yet an oil and water mixture is best suited to accomplish this remarkable feat The skin barrier function will be straight by the emulsion moisturising character
5. The Pressed Balm Serum
A balm serum has a conventional balm basis of butters, waxes, and oils but also includes active substances that Are oil soluble (lipophilic) and may help the skin. The butters and waxes form an occlusive barrier on the skin That hydrates and nourishes it while allowing the pressed serum’s active components to do their job. In a balm Serum, dozens of intriguing unique butters and waxes can be combined with thousands of exquisite plant oils.
Advantages of face serum:
1. Improves skin texture.
2. Minimizes the skin pores.
3. Reduces fine lines and wrinkles.
4. Evens the skin tone.
5. Hydrates and nourishes the skin.
6. Improves skin elasticity.
7. Reduces dark circles.
8. Protects from the free radicals.
Disadvantages of face serum:
1. Face serums might come with a higher price tag compared to other skincare products.
2. Individuals with sensitive skin might experience irritation, redness, or breakout

How To Use Face Serum
Cleanse your skin: Start by washing your face. Use a gentle cleanser that is appropriate for your skin type to remove any debris, oil,nd pollutants from your skin. Use a fresh towel to pat dry your skin.
Tone (optional): If you use a toner as part of your skincare routine, apply it only after cleaning Toners can aid in restoring equilibrium to the skin’s pH levels and prepare it for improved absorption of the upcoming skin care regimen . Apply serum: Apply a pea-sized amount of face serum with your fingertips. As you may remember, a little goes a long way, so don’t need to use a lot of serum
Apply to face:
Gently pat the serum onto your skin, beginning in the center of going outward. Refrain from twisting or tugging at the skin near the delicate eye area. Use light, upward strokes to massage the serum into your skin. Focus on trouble spots or regions like wrinkles, dark spots, or fine lines where you want to treat specific skincare
